#62e162 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#62e162 is composed of 38.4% red, 88.2% green and 38.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 56.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 56.4% yellow and 11.8% black. It has a hue angle of 120 degrees, a saturation of 67.9% and a lightness of 63.3%. #62e162 color hex could be obtained by blending #c4ffc4 with #00c300. Closest websafe color is: #66cc66.

#62e162 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#62e162 has RGB values of R:98, G:225, B:98 and CMYK values of C:0.56, M:0, Y:0.56, K:0.12. Its decimal value is 6480226.
